Installing Mods
Once you download the mod, you will either have a .pak, or a .zip file. If you have a .zip, you will need to extract the .pak file from it.
- In your Steam library, right-click Minecraft Dungeons and select Manage > Browse local files.
- From the folder that shows up, go to Dungeons\Content\Paks
- Create a new folder here called ~mods (Yes, with a ~) and put your mods (.pak files) in this new folder.
Mods are loaded alphabetically, meaning that mods later in the alphabet will overwrite earlier ones. If you wish for a mod to load on top, rename it.
